Aluminum extrusions are widely used in the automotive industry due to their exceptional strength-to-weight ratio, corrosion resistance, and design flexibility. High-quality automotive aluminum extrusions are crucial for ensuring vehicle performance, safety, and aesthetics. To identify and select the best quality aluminum extrusions for your automotive application, consider the following key features:
Precise dimensional accuracy is paramount in automotive aluminum extrusions. Deviations from specified dimensions can impact fitment, performance, and safety. High-quality extrusions are manufactured using advanced extrusion presses and dies that ensure consistent and accurate dimensions throughout the length of the profile. Look for suppliers who employ rigorous quality control measures to maintain dimensional tolerances within acceptable limits.
The surface finish of aluminum extrusions affects both aesthetics and functionality. Automotive applications often require a smooth, blemish-free surface finish to resist corrosion, enhance paint adhesion, and provide a visually appealing appearance. High-quality extrusions are typically subjected to surface treatments such as anodizing or powder coating to improve surface durability, color fastness, and resistance to wear and abrasion.
Automotive aluminum extrusions must possess exceptional strength and durability to withstand the rigorous demands of vehicle operation. High-quality extrusions are engineered using alloy compositions and heat treatment processes that optimize their mechanical properties. Look for extrusions that meet or exceed industry standards for tensile strength, yield strength, and elongation. Durability is also enhanced through corrosion protection measures, such as anodizing or painting, to protect the aluminum from environmental factors.
Aluminum is naturally corrosion-resistant, but automotive applications often expose extrusions to harsh environments. High-quality automotive aluminum extrusions undergo corrosion-resistant treatments, such as anodizing or chemical surface treatments, to enhance their resistance to oxidation, salt spray, and other corrosive agents. This ensures long-lasting performance and minimizes maintenance requirements.
Automotive aluminum extrusions are highly versatile and can be customized to meet specific design requirements. High-quality extrusions are manufactured using advanced extrusion technology that allows for complex cross-sectional shapes, intricate details, and tight tolerances. This design flexibility enables engineers to create lightweight structures, optimize aerodynamics, and incorporate aesthetic elements into the vehicle’s design.
Precision machining is often required to create intricate features and precise fitments in automotive aluminum extrusions. High-quality extrusions are compatible with a variety of machining operations, including CNC milling, turning, drilling, and tapping. Look for suppliers who offer precision machining services to ensure dimensional accuracy and surface quality that meet your specific requirements.
Choosing aluminum extrusions from a reputable supplier with robust quality control processes is essential. High-quality extrusions are manufactured in accordance with industry standards and undergo rigorous testing and inspection procedures to ensure conformance to specifications. Look for suppliers who have obtained certifications such as ISO 9001 or IATF 16949, which demonstrate their commitment to quality management and continuous improvement.
